Product Defects and Liability FAQsWhat is Product Liability? It involves injuries or death caused by the use of a product, machine, equipment, automobile, bus or even plane. How do I know if a product was defective in the design or manufacturing? That is a good question and one that takes special skill and experience to answer. Sometimes, common sense is the best indicator on whether a product is defective. You should ask yourself these questions; “Should this have happened?”, “Should the product have performed and failed to perform in the manner that it did?”. What if I no longer have the equipment or device, do I still have a case? Yes. Although preserving the product in the same condition it was in after the injury is very important, not having the product does not necessarily prevent you from making a claim. What if the equipment or device belongs to my employer or a friend? It is very important that you contact an attorney as soon as possible so that they may inform whoever has possession of the product that caused the injury not to alter or destroy it.
